Taxonomy Phenylpropanoids and polyketides > 2-arylbenzofuran flavonoids
IUPAC Name 2-[(E)-3-[3-[1-carboxy-2-(3,4-dihydroxyphenyl)ethoxy]carbonyl-2-(3,5-dihydroxyphenyl)-7-hydroxy-2,3-dihydro-1-benzofuran-4-yl]prop-2-enoyl]oxy-3-(3,4-dihydroxyphenyl)propanoic acid
SMILES (Canonical) C1=CC(=C(C=C1CC(C(=O)O)OC(=O)C=CC2=C3C(C(OC3=C(C=C2)O)C4=CC(=CC(=C4)O)O)C(=O)OC(CC5=CC(=C(C=C5)O)O)C(=O)O)O)O
SMILES (Isomeric) C1=CC(=C(C=C1CC(C(=O)O)OC(=O)/C=C/C2=C3C(C(OC3=C(C=C2)O)C4=CC(=CC(=C4)O)O)C(=O)OC(CC5=CC(=C(C=C5)O)O)C(=O)O)O)O
InChI InChI=1S/C36H30O16/c37-20-13-19(14-21(38)15-20)32-31(36(49)51-28(35(47)48)12-17-2-6-23(40)26(43)10-17)30-18(3-7-24(41)33(30)52-32)4-8-29(44)50-27(34(45)46)11-16-1-5-22(39)25(42)9-16/h1-10,13-15,27-28,31-32,37-43H,11-12H2,(H,45,46)(H,47,48)/b8-4+
InChI Key MLLNSAKYYJBTKG-XBXARRHUSA-N
Popularity 1 reference in papers

Physical and Chemical Properties

Top
Molecular Formula C36H30O16
Molecular Weight 718.60 g/mol
Exact Mass 718.15338487 g/mol
Topological Polar Surface Area (TPSA) 278.00 Ų
XlogP 4.00
